Step 1: Assess Your Energy Needs
- Start by evaluating your household’s average energy consumption.
Understanding how much energy you use will help you determine the capacity you need from your energy storage system. For instance, if your household typically consumes around 30 kWh per day, you can explore 51.2V wall-mounted energy storage solutions that can effectively meet or exceed this requirement.
This assessment is critical for selecting the right system tailored to your usage patterns, whether you're considering it for full home power or just key appliances.

Step 3: Consider Installation Requirements
- Evaluate the space where the energy storage system will be installed.
51.2V wall-mounted energy storage systems are designed to save space and can be mounted in garages, basements, or utility rooms. Assess whether your designated area has the necessary electrical access and whether it can accommodate the required ventilation for battery systems, ensuring safety and optimal functioning.

Step 4: Engage Professional Help for Installation
- Consult with an installer who specializes in energy systems for proper setup.
While some homeowners may feel comfortable with DIY installations, hiring experts ensures that your 51.2V system is installed correctly and meets all local regulations. Professionals can also offer valuable insights on optimizing the system for your home’s unique needs.
In complex installations, professional guidance is invaluable to prevent potential safety hazards and performance issues.
Step 5: Monitor and Maintain Your System
- Regularly check the performance and health of your energy storage solution.
To maximize the longevity and efficiency of your 51.2V wall-mounted energy storage system, it’s vital to monitor its performance, ensuring it operates at peak levels. Scheduled maintenance checks by professionals can identify issues early and prolong the system's lifespan.
Consistent monitoring allows you to adjust your energy practices, ensuring that your system works as intended and continues to provide savings over time.
